Eligibility: Those students who have obtained a full time post graduate degree from St. Peter’s university or any other university with at least 55% marks will only be eligible for M.Phil course. Students with masters in Arts/Science or MBA/MCA degree with 55% marks are also eligible to apply.

Ph.D.: Students must have the relevant master’s degree (Full time/part time/evening) or equivalent as recognized by the university with not less than 55% marks in aggregate.

Ph.D Engineering/Technology: Students looking for admission must have passed M.Tech/M.E. in desired field.

Ph.D Humanities: Students looking for admission must have passed MA/M.Sc or MCA (Full time/part time/evening) in relevant field.

PH.D Management: Students looking for admission must have passed MBA (Full time/Part time).

Important Facts for Full Time Ph.D Programme:

  1. Students who want to pursue Ph.D in full time mode shall be available during working hours in the University for Curricular Activities.
  2. Students in employment, and want to pursue full time Ph.D should be sponsored by their employer & must avail the leaves to complete their research work.
  3. AICTE sponsored students, under quality improvement programmes & teachers of engineering colleges will be eligible for full time mode only.
  4. Students who are selected for fellowship programmes through any national or recognized bodies will be eligible for full time mode only.
  5. Sponsored students from Government of India are also eligible for Full time study.

Note: Students under Full time mode of study can apply for part time mode of the study after approval.

Important Facts for Part Time Ph.D Programme:

  1. Full time teachers of St. Peter’s University only, can apply for part time Ph.D.
  2. Students working in this university under government/central/totally funded or quasi government projects can go for part time mode.
